BLACK EYE PEAS AND COLLARD GREENS
A New Year tradition and especially important for 2021! Happy New Year everyone, make sure to eat your Black Eye Peas for luck!

INGREDIENTS:
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- 2 pieces of garlic, minced
- 1 medium onion, chopped
- 12-16 ounces collard greens, fresh, chopped into bite size pieces, stems removed (I buy them already cut up)
- 1 cup ham, cut up
- 2 cups chicken or vegetable broth
- salt and pepper to taste
- 2 cans black eye peas (15.5 ounces each with liquid)
DIRECTIONS:
In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at on medium for a couple of minutes. Add olive oil. Add article and onion and cook approximately 5 minutes. Add collards to the pot, stir and cover and cook for 5 minutes.
Add cut up ham and broth. Salt and pepper to taste. Lower heat to medium-low, cover and cook for 25 minutes. Add both cans of black eye peas and stir. Cover and cook another 10-15 minutes. Great served with corn bread!
